You may be used to showcasing your project delivery record, firefighting skills or how you managed a large team – but now, you need to change pace. NED interviews are all about your ability to challenge, advise and oversee – not “do”.
A NED doesn’t run the show – they guide it. That means every word, every example, every insight you share needs to prove your strategic value, boardroom credibility, risk awareness; you need to show independent judgement, governance know-how, and an ability to influence without authority – the list is long, and different, and if you don’t know how to prepare for it, hard to fulfil.
